Benedict
Hall
, of High Meadow, Gloucs.. Kg Charles II chosen a number of men to be Knights of the Royal Oak. This scheme was abandoned, but the list is extant. Under Gloucestershire, benedict Hall appears with an annual imncome of £4000 (a sizeable amount).
